Blue Ridge, GA is the official Benton MacKaye Trail town in Georgia. You can catch the trail at Springer Mountain where it intersects with the AT, or choose from several other trailheads in Fannin County. The 300-mile trail can take you all the way to the Great Smoky Mountains National Park if you’re up for it!

Brasstown Bald, highest point in Georgia, U.S., reaching an elevation of 4,784 feet (1,458 metres).It lies in the northwest part of the state in the Blue Ridge Mountains, 9 miles (14 km) east of Blairsville and just south of the North Carolina border. Starting at the historic 1905 depot in downtown Blue Ridge, you’ll embark on a four-hour, 26-mile round trip journey through the foothills of the Appalachian Mountains. You’ll cross the Toccoa River and pass through scenic farmlands as you travel to the sister towns of McCaysville, Georgia, and Copperhill, Tennessee.

The Aska Adventure Area hiking trails are made up of 5 smaller trails: Stanley Gap Trail, Green Mountain Trail, Flat Creek Loop, Stanley Gap/Flat Creek Connector, and Long Branch Loop; which all together form 17.0 miles of beautiful trails to explore. The Blue Ridge is the extremely long mountain crest that runs from just north of the Potomac River on the Virginia-Maryland border south all the way to northern Georgia. The Blue Ridge Mountain Complex can be thought of as the Blue Ridge, with two main additions: its low continuations north of the Potomac into Maryland … The Blue Ridge, part of the Appalachian range, was created by the uplifting of the Earth’s tectonic plates 1.1 billion to 250 million years ago. At over 1 billion years of age, the Blue Ridge Mountains are among the oldest in the world, second only to South Africa’s Barberton greenstone belt. The Blue Ridge Mountain region has a broadleaf forest habitat. This type of forest has deciduous trees, which are the trees that drop their leaves every fall. There are also some coniferous trees in this type of forest. These trees do not lose their leaves in the fall. The Georgia Mountains area of the Chattahoochee National Forest has summers with warm to mild days and comfortably cool nights.
